Certification support
Steek does not certify an organization by itself. It helps compliance, security, legal, healthcare, payment, finance, and audit teams produce defensible evidence for the controlled delivery part of ISO 27001, NIST CSF 2.0, NIS2, SOC 2, COBIT, GDPR, HIPAA, PCI DSS, and DORA programs.
Framework coverage
The same controlled delivery events can support multiple control families: verified identity, access restriction, protected transfer, revocation, retention, incident review, and supplier communication evidence.
